The use of buy back guarantee clauses in mortgage agreements

Abstract
A guarantee agreement is an accessory agreement between a third party and the creditor concerning the debtor's debts, as per Article 1820 of the Indonesian Civil Code. Principally, a guarantor is not obliged to pay unless the debtor defaults. The use of buy back guarantee clauses in mortgage agreements is not explicitly regulated by law. This term has only developed as a customary practice in business contracts. This study aims to analyze the legal certainty of buy back guarantee agreements, the legal relationships between the parties in fulfilling obligations, and the realization of buy back guarantees by developers to banks. The research method is normative legal research (juridical normative) using data from court decisions, legislation, and relevant literature. The results show that buy back guarantee agreements ensure legal certainty. Banks can enforce such agreements if explicitly stipulated. Consumers and developers act as buyers and sellers, while banks and developers are bound by guarantee agreements. Banks can transfer the risk if the debtor defaults. In the realization of buy back guarantees, banks can hold developers accountable if consumers default. The principle of subrogation occurs when the developer settles the consumer's debt to the bank; even if the consumer's debt is written off, the developer can still claim from the consumer. The Tangerang District Court Decision No. 665/Pdt.G/2018/PN. Tng emphasizes the importance of buy back guarantees in mitigating default risks. It is recommended that banks and developers exercise caution in drafting guarantee agreements and consider potential situations triggering the buy back guarantee. The involved parties should pay attention to legal and contractual aspects related to buy back guarantees in mortgage agreements and provide input to lawmakers.
